Research Backgrounds
Thiol-specific peroxidase that catalyzes the reduction of hydrogen peroxide and organic hydroperoxides to water and alcohols, respectively. Plays a role in cell protection against oxidative stress by detoxifying peroxides. Acts synergistically with MAP3K13 to regulate the activation of NF-kappa-B in the cytosol.
Phosphorylated by LRRK2; phosphorylation reduces perodixase activity.
The enzyme can be inactivated by further oxidation of the cysteine sulfenic acid (C(P)-SOH) to sulphinic acid (C(P)-SO2H) and sulphonic acid (C(P)-SO3H) instead of its condensation to a disulfide bond.
Mitochondrion. Cytoplasm. Early endosome.
Note: Localizes to early endosomes in a RPS6KC1-dependent manner.
Homodimer; disulfide-linked, upon oxidation. 6 homodimers assemble to form a ring-like dodecamer. Interacts with NEK6. Interacts with LRRK2. Interacts with MAP3K13. Interacts with RPS6KC1 (via PX domain).
Belongs to the peroxiredoxin family. AhpC/Prx1 subfamily.
